Which ancient society featured a religion that believed that humans would be reborn again and again in different forms ?

History
2 answers:
Rudiy273 years ago
5 0
The Correct answer is B) India. 
The ancient society is actually a group of civilizations that thrived in the Indus River Valley, and created Hinduism. Hinduism is an ancient religion from present-day India, with millions of believers today, in which the people believe in many gods, the importance of meditation to achieve a greater sense of enlightenment, and is perhaps known for its belief in reincarnation, that all living organisms live many lives as many different creatures.
